package com.google.devtools.build.lib.actions;
import static org.junit.Assert.assertEquals;
import static org.junit.Assert.assertFalse;
import static org.junit.Assert.assertTrue;
import static org.junit.Assert.fail;
import com.google.common.testing.EqualsTester;
import com.google.devtools.build.lib.testutil.Scratch;
import com.google.devtools.build.lib.vfs.Path;
import com.google.devtools.build.lib.vfs.PathFragment;
import org.junit.Test;
import org.junit.runner.RunWith;
import org.junit.runners.JUnit4;
import java.io.IOException;
/**
* Tests for {@link Root}.
*/
@RunWith(JUnit4.class)
public class RootTest {
private Scratch scratch = new Scratch();
@Test
public void testAsSourceRoot() throws IOException {
Path sourceDir = scratch.dir("/source");
Root root = Root.asSourceRoot(sourceDir);
assertTrue(root.isSourceRoot());
assertEquals(PathFragment.EMPTY_FRAGMENT, root.getExecPath());
assertEquals(sourceDir, root.getPath());
assertEquals("/source[source]", root.toString());
}
@Test
public void testBadAsSourceRoot() {
try {
Root.asSourceRoot(null);
fail();
} catch (NullPointerException expected) {
}
}
@Test
public void testAsDerivedRoot() throws IOException {
Path execRoot = scratch.dir("/exec");
Path rootDir = scratch.dir("/exec/root");
Root root = Root.asDerivedRoot(execRoot, rootDir);
assertFalse(root.isSourceRoot());
assertEquals(new PathFragment("root"), root.getExecPath());
assertEquals(rootDir, root.getPath());
assertEquals("/exec/root[derived]", root.toString());
}
@Test
public void testBadAsDerivedRoot() throws IOException {
try {
Path execRoot = scratch.dir("/exec");
Path outsideDir = scratch.dir("/not_exec");
Root.asDerivedRoot(execRoot, outsideDir);
fail();
} catch (IllegalArgumentException expected) {
}
}
@Test
public void testBadAsDerivedRootSameForBoth() throws IOException {
try {
Path execRoot = scratch.dir("/exec");
Root.asDerivedRoot(execRoot, execRoot);
fail();
} catch (IllegalArgumentException expected) {
}
}
@Test
public void testBadAsDerivedRootNullDir() throws IOException {
try {
Path execRoot = scratch.dir("/exec");
Root.asDerivedRoot(execRoot, null);
fail();
} catch (NullPointerException expected) {
}
}
@Test
public void testBadAsDerivedRootNullExecRoot() throws IOException {
try {
Path execRoot = scratch.dir("/exec");
Root.asDerivedRoot(null, execRoot);
fail();
} catch (NullPointerException expected) {
}
}
@Test
public void testEquals() throws IOException {
Path execRoot = scratch.dir("/exec");
Path rootDir = scratch.dir("/exec/root");
Path otherRootDir = scratch.dir("/");
Path sourceDir = scratch.dir("/source");
Root rootA = Root.asDerivedRoot(execRoot, rootDir);
assertEqualsAndHashCode(true, rootA, Root.asDerivedRoot(execRoot, rootDir));
assertEqualsAndHashCode(false, rootA, Root.asSourceRoot(sourceDir));
assertEqualsAndHashCode(false, rootA, Root.asSourceRoot(rootDir));
assertEqualsAndHashCode(false, rootA, Root.asDerivedRoot(otherRootDir, rootDir));
}
public void assertEqualsAndHashCode(boolean expected, Object a, Object b) {
if (expected) {
new EqualsTester().addEqualityGroup(b, a).testEquals();
} else {
assertFalse(a.equals(b));
assertFalse(a.hashCode() == b.hashCode());
}
}
}
